I'm looking for a cowl for my 1958 Johnson 18hp. I saw a posting for one claiming that it fits 10 or 18 hp. I thought the two should be different sizes, thus leary. Does this make any sense?

Re: 1958 Johnson Cowls 10 v 18

The part number for the 10hp is 377446 and on the 18hp, its 377438, so its safe to say, they're different. 1958 10hp and 18hp are complely different motor, from this year and newer. 1957 and earlier, theye did share the same exhaust housing and lower unit.

Re: 1958 Johnson Cowls 10 v 18

The part number means little because it would be a different number just because of the different decals.

However, the 18 is just plain bigger than a 10. And yes a 10 is bigger than a 7.5.
